Automatically add prefixes to classes in HTML-In Urdu

Automatically add prefixes to classes in HTML-In Urdu

اگر آپ ایک پروگرامر یا ویب ڈویلپر ہیں، تو آپ پہلے ہی “ایچ ٹی ایم ایل” اور “کوڈنگ” جیسے اصطلاحات سے واقف ہوں گے۔ لیکن اگر آپ واقف نہیں ہیں، تو آئیے آپ کی معلومات میں یہ شامل کریں کہ بنیادی طور پر ایچ ٹی ایم ایل کیا ہے۔ ٹھہریں! “ایچ ٹی ایم ایل میں کلاسز میں خودکار طور پر پری فکس کیسے شامل کریں” کا طریقہ ہم اس کی وضاحت کے بعد بتائیں گے کہ بنیادی طور پر ایچ ٹی ایم ایل کیا ہے۔

ہائپر ٹیکسٹ مارک اپ لینگویج، جسے عام طور پر ایچ ٹی ایم ایل کے طور پر مختصر کیا جاتا ہے، وہ معیاری مارک اپ زبان ہے جو ویب صفحات تخلیق کرنے کے لیے استعمال ہوتی ہے اور یہ انٹرنیٹ کی بنیادی حیثیت رکھتی ہے۔ ایچ ٹی ایم ایل کا استعمال ویب پیج پر مواد کی ساخت کے لیے کیا جاتا ہے، جیسے کہ متن، تصاویر، ویڈیوز، اور روابط۔

ایچ ٹی ایم ایل میں کلاسز میں خودکار
ایچ ٹی ایم ایل میں کلاسز میں خودکار

ایچ ٹی ایم ایل کا اصل کام کیا ہے؟

سادہ الفاظ میں، ایچ ٹی ایم ایل مواد کو مارک اپ کرنے کے لیے ٹیکس اور خصوصیات کا ایک سلسلہ استعمال کرتا ہے، جو ویب براؤزرز کو یہ بتاتا ہے کہ مواد کو کیسے دکھایا جائے۔ مثال کے طور پر، <p> ٹیگ کا استعمال ایک پیراگراف متن کی نشاندہی کرنے کے لیے کیا جاتا ہے، اور <img> ٹیگ کا استعمال تصویر دکھانے کے لیے کیا جاتا ہے۔ ایچ ٹی ایم ایل ہائپر لنکس کے بنانے کی بھی اجازت دیتا ہے، جو ویب صفحات کو آپس میں جوڑتے ہیں اور صارفین کو ویب پر نیویگیٹ کرنے کی اجازت دیتے ہیں۔

ایچ ٹی ایم ایل اکثر دوسرے ویب ڈویلپمنٹ ٹیکنالوجیز، جیسے CSS (کاسکیڈنگ اسٹائل شیٹس) اور جاوا اسکرپٹ کے ساتھ مل کر متحرک اور تعاملاتی ویب صفحات تخلیق کرنے کے لیے استعمال ہوتا ہے۔ یہ ذکر کرنا اہم ہے کہ ایچ ٹی ایم ایل ایک بیان کرنے والی زبان ہے۔ پروگرامنگ زبانوں جیسے جاوا اسکرپٹ کے برعکس، ایچ ٹی ایم ایل ایک بیان کرنے والی زبان ہے، یعنی آپ یہ بیان کرتے ہیں کہ آپ کیا چاہتے ہیں کہ ہو، بجائے اس کے کہ آپ یہ بیان کریں کہ آپ یہ کیسے چاہتے ہیں کہ ہو۔

اب ہم توقع کرتے ہیں کہ آپ جانتے ہیں کہ واقعی ایچ ٹی ایم ایل کیا ہے اور اسے دوسرے ویب سائٹس تخلیق کرنے کے لیے کیسے استعمال کیا جاتا ہے۔

اب آئیے آپ کو بتاتے ہیں کہ ایچ ٹی ایم ایل میں کلاسز میں خودکار طور پر پری فکس کیسے شامل کریں۔ لیکن آپ کو بتانے سے پہلے کہ ایچ ٹی ایم ایل میں کلاسز میں خودکار طور پر پری فکس کیسے شامل کریں، آئیے واضح کرتے ہیں کہ بنیادی طور پر ایچ ٹی ایم ایل میں کلاس کیا ہے اور یہ کس چیز کی طرف اشارہ کرتی ہے؟ تو یہاں ایچ ٹی ایم ایل میں کلاس کی ایک مختصر اور جامع تعریف ہے۔ “ایچ ٹی ایم ایل میں کلاسز میں خودکار طور پر پری فکس کیسے شامل کریں” کی وضاحت اس تعریف کے بعد آئے گی۔

 

ایچ ٹی ایم ایل میں کلاس کیا ہے؟

کلاس کیا ہے؟ اور یہ ایچ ٹی ایم ایل میں کیسے استعمال ہوتی ہے؟ ہم ان سوالات کے جوابات دینے کے لیے یہاں ہیں۔ سادہ الفاظ میں بیان کرنے کے لیے، ایچ ٹی ایم ایل میں کلاس ایک ایسا طریقہ ہے جو ان عناصر کو گروپ کرنے کے لیے استعمال ہوتا ہے جن کی خصوصیات یا طرزیں ایک جیسی ہوتی ہیں۔ یہ آپ کو ویب پیج پر متعدد عناصر پر ایک سیٹ اسٹائلز یا خصوصیات لاگو کرنے کی اجازت دیتا ہے بغیر ہر ایک فرد عنصر کے لیے کوڈ کو دہرائے۔ دوسرے الفاظ میں، ایک کلاس کو ایک ایسی خصوصیت بھی کہا جا سکتا ہے جسے ایچ ٹی ایم ایل عناصر میں شامل کیا جا سکتا ہے تاکہ انہیں شناخت کرنے اور اسٹائلنگ اور اسکرپٹنگ کے مقاصد کے لیے اکٹھا کیا جا سکے۔ کلاس کی خصوصیت ایک سیٹ عناصر کی وضاحت کے لیے استعمال ہوتی ہے جو عام اسٹائلز یا فعالیت کا اشتراک کرتے ہیں۔

مثال

مثال کے طور پر، اگر آپ کے ایچ ٹی ایم ایل دستاویز میں کئی پیراگراف ہیں جنہیں آپ ایک مخصوص فونٹ، رنگ، یا پس منظر کے ساتھ اسٹائل دینا چاہتے ہیں، تو آپ ان سب کو کلاس کی خصوصیت کا استعمال کرتے ہوئے ایک ہی کلاس نام تفویض کر سکتے ہیں۔ پھر، اپنے سی ایس ایس فائل میں، آپ اس کلاس پر اسٹائلز لاگو کر سکتے ہیں تاکہ اس کلاس نام والے تمام عناصر پر اثر انداز ہو سکیں۔

ایچ ٹی ایم ایل میں کلاس بنانے کے لیے، آپ “کلاس” کی خصوصیت کا استعمال کرتے ہیں اور اسے اپنی پسند کا نام دیتے ہیں۔ ایچ ٹی ایم ایل میں کلاس میں خودکار طور پر پری فکس کیسے شامل کرنا ہے، یہ کچھ اور ہے جس پر تفصیل سے بحث کی جائے گی۔ مثال کے طور پر اگر آپ اپنی ویب پیج پر تمام سرخیوں کے لیے ایک کلاس بنانا چاہتے ہیں تو آپ اپنے ایچ ٹی ایم ایل فائل میں درج ذیل کوڈ شامل کر سکتے ہیں

اوپر بیان کردہ مثال میں، “کلاس” کی خصوصیت “ہیڈنگ” پر سیٹ کی گئی ہے۔ اس کا مطلب ہے کہ دونوں ایچ1 اور ایچ 2 عناصر “ہیڈنگ” کلاس کا حصہ ہوں گے۔

آپ پھر کلاس کا استعمال کرتے ہوئے “ہیڈنگ” کلاس میں موجود تمام عناصر کو ایک ساتھ اسٹائل کر سکتے ہیں، اپنی سی ایس ایس کوڈ میں کلاس نام کو ہدف بنا کر

یہ آپ کی ویب پیج پر “ہیڈنگ” کلاس والے تمام عناصر پر 24 پکسلز کا فونٹ سائز اور رنگ #333 لاگو کرے گا۔ یہی کچھ ایچ ٹی ایم ایل میں کلاس کا مطلب ہے۔ اور ہمیں امید ہے کہ ہم نے آپ کو یہ سمجھانے میں کامیابی حاصل کی ہے کہ ایچ ٹی ایم ایل میں کلاس کیا ہے۔ اب ہم اپنے مرکزی عنوان پر آتے ہیں؛ یعنی ایچ ٹی ایم ایل میں کلاسز میں خودکار طور پر پری فکس کیسے شامل کریں؟

 

ایچ ٹی ایم ایل میں کلاسز میں خودکار طور پر پری فکس کیسے شامل کریں؟

کلاسز میں خودکار طور پر پری فکس شامل کرنے کے طریقے میں جانے سے پہلے، ہم آپ کو بتائیں گے کہ پری فکس کیا ہے۔ ایچ ٹی ایم ایل میں پری فکس ایک چھوٹا سا کرداروں کا سلسلہ ہے جو کسی خصوصیت کے نام کے شروع میں شامل کیا جاتا ہے۔ یہ اس مخصوص نام کی جگہ یا سیاق و سباق کی نشاندہی کے لیے استعمال ہوتا ہے جس میں خصوصیت استعمال کی جا رہی ہے۔ نام کی جگہ (نام اسپیس) ایک طریقہ ہے جس سے متعلقہ عناصر اور خصوصیات کو ایکس ایم ایل اور ایچ ٹی ایم ایل میں گروپ کیا جاتا ہے۔ یہ مختلف ایکس ایم ایل لغات کو ایک ہی عنصر اور خصوصیت کے نام استعمال کرنے کی اجازت دیتا ہے بغیر ایک دوسرے کے ساتھ ٹکرائے۔

ایچ ٹی ایم ایل 5 نے “ڈیٹا-” پری فکس کا استعمال کرتے ہوئے حسب ضرورت خصوصیات کے استعمال کی صلاحیت متعارف کروائی۔ یہ پری فکس ویب ڈویلپرز کو حسب ضرورت خصوصیات تخلیق کرنے کی اجازت دیتا ہے جو ایچ ٹی ایم ایل یا ایکس ایم ایل کی وضاحتوں کے ذریعہ تسلیم نہیں کی جاتی ہیں، لیکن انہیں ایسے اضافی معلومات کو ذخیرہ کرنے کے لیے استعمال کیا جا سکتا ہے جو جاواہ سکرپٹ یا سی ایس ایس کے ذریعہ استعمال کی جا سکتی ہیں۔

مثال

مثال کے طور پر، اگر آپ کسی ایچ ٹی ایم ایل عنصر میں اضافی معلومات ذخیرہ کرنے کے لیے ایک حسب ضرورت خصوصیت شامل کرنا چاہتے ہیں، تو آپ “ڈیٹا-” پری فکس کا استعمال کر سکتے ہیں جیسے کہ

اوپر دی گئی مثال میں، “ڈیٹا-” پری فکس کا استعمال کرتے ہوئے ایک حسب ضرورت خصوصیت “میاتتریبتے” تخلیق کی گئی ہے، جس کی قیمت “سم ویلیو” ہے۔ اس خصوصیت تک رسائی حاصل کی جا سکتی ہے اور اسے جاواہ سکرپٹ، سی ایس ایس ، یا دیگر ویب ڈویلپمنٹ کے ٹولز کے ذریعے تبدیل کیا جا سکتا ہے۔

 

ایچ ٹی ایم ایل کلاس میں پری فکس شامل کرنا

اب ہم آپ کو بتائیں گے کہ ایچ ٹی ایم ایل میں کلاس میں پری فکس کیسے شامل کیا جاتا ہے۔ یہ ہے کہ کس طرح؛ کسی بھی وجہ سے کلاس نام کے آغاز میں پری فکس شامل کرنے کے لیے، آپ بس پری فکس کو کلاس نام کے شروع میں اس طرح شامل کر سکتے ہیں:

اوپر دی گئی مثال میں، پری فکس “مائی-فریفکس-” کلاس نام “کلاس نام” کے ساتھ شامل کیا گیا ہے، جس کے نتیجے میں کلاس نام “مائی-پریفکس-کلاس نام” بن گیا ہے۔

یہاں یہ بات واضح کرنا ضروری ہے کہ اگر آپ پری فکس کا استعمال مخصوص نام کی جگہ یا سیاق و سباق کی نشاندہی کرنے کے لیے کر رہے ہیں، تو آپ کو کلاس پری فکس کے بجائے نام کی جگہ کا پری فکس استعمال کرنا چاہیے۔ نام کی جگہ کے پری فکس عام طور پر ایکس ایم ایل میں استعمال ہوتے ہیں اور انہیں ایکس ایم ایل این ایس” خصوصیت کے ذریعہ بیان کیا جاتا ہے۔ وضاحت کے لیے

دی گئی مثال میں، ایک نام کی جگہ کا پری فکس “مائی-فری فیکس” “ایکس ایم ایل این ایس” خصوصیت کا استعمال کرتے ہوئے بیان کیا گیا ہے، اور پھر اس پری فکس کا استعمال کرتے ہوئے اس نام کی جگہ کے اندر ایک حسب ضرورت عنصر “مائی-ہیلی منٹ” کی تعریف کی گئی ہے۔ یہ مختلف ایکس یم ایل لغات کو ایک ہی عنصر اور خصوصیت کے نام استعمال کرنے کی اجازت دیتا ہے بغیر ایک دوسرے کے ساتھ ٹکرائے۔ ہم اب امید کرتے ہیں کہ آپ جانتے ہیں کہ ایچ ٹی ایم ایل میں کلاس میں پری فکس کیسے شامل کیا جاتا ہے۔

 

ایچ ٹی ایم ایل کلاس پری فکسر

ہمیں امید ہے کہ آپ نے ایچ ٹی ایم ایل میں کلاس میں پری فکس شامل کرنے کا طریقہ سیکھ لیا ہے۔ اب ہم آپ کو ڈیلوپر وینگ کی جانب سے تیار کردہ ایک زبردست ٹول کا تعارف دیتے ہیں جو آپ کو ایچ ٹی ایم ایل میں کلاسز کے لیے پری فکس شامل کرنے میں مدد دے سکتا ہے۔ بطور پروگرامر، میں نے محسوس کیا کہ ایچ ٹی ایم ایل میں کلاسز کے لیے پری فکس دستی طور پر شامل کرنا سب سے مشکل کاموں میں سے ایک ہے۔ اگر آپ ایچ ٹی ایم ایل میں کلاسز کے لیے پری فکس کو دستی طور پر منظم اور شامل کرنے کے بارے میں فکر مند ہیں، تو براہ کرم ہمارا متعارف کردہ ٹول “ایچ ٹی ایم ایل کلاس فری فیکسر” ضرور چیک کریں۔

ایچ ٹی ایم ایل کلاس فری فیکسر پروگرامرز اور ویب ڈویلپرز کے لیے ایک جدید ٹول ہے جو آپ کی ایچ ٹی ایم ایل کوڈز کے انتظام میں مدد کر سکتا ہے۔ یہ بات قابل ذکر ہے کہ ایچ ٹی ایم ایل کلاس فیکسر ڈیلوپر وینگ کی جانب سے تیار کردہ ایک ٹول ہے جو ویب ڈویلپرز اور پروگرامرز کو ایچ ٹی ایم ایل میں کلاسز کے لیے پری فکس شامل کرنے میں مدد فراہم کرتا ہے۔

 

ایچ ٹی ایم ایل کلاس فیکسر کے ذریعے مزید کیا کیا جا سکتا ہے؟

یہاں یہ ہے کہ ایچ ٹی ایم ایل کلاس فیکسر کیا کر سکتا ہے۔ ایچ ٹی ایم ایل کلاس فیکسر آپ کو ایچ ٹی ایم ایل میں کلاسز کے لیے پری فکس شامل کرنے میں مدد کر سکتا ہے۔ اگر آپ ان پروگرامرز میں سے ہیں جو صاف اور منظم کوڈ حاصل کرنے میں دلچسپی رکھتے ہیں، تو آپ کو ایچ ٹی ایم ایل میں کوڈنگ کرتے وقت ہر ایک کوڈ کا بغور جائزہ لینا پڑے گا۔ صاف اور منظم کوڈ حاصل کرنے کے مقصد کو حاصل کرنے کے لیے، ایچ ٹی ایم ایل کلاس فیکسر آپ کے خواب کو حقیقت میں بدلنے میں مدد کر سکتا ہے۔ خاص طور پر یہ ٹول ان پروگرامرز کے لیے ڈیزائن کیا گیا ہے جو عام طور پر بڑے پروجیکٹس پر کام کر رہے ہوتے ہیں، یہ آپ کو ایچ ٹی ایم ایل میں ایک کلاس کے لیے پری فکس کو آسانی سے منظم اور شامل کرنے میں مدد کرے گا۔ یہ آپ کو ایچ ٹی ایم ایل میں کلاس میں پری فکس شامل کرنے کا طریقہ جاننے میں بھی مدد کرے گا۔

ایچ ٹی ایم ایل کلاس فیکسر کے بارے میں مزید معلومات دینے کے لیے، یہ ٹول نہ صرف آپ کے ایچ ٹی ایم ایل کوڈ کو منظم کرنے اور آپ کی ایچ ٹی ایم ایل کلاسز میں حسب ضرورت پری فکس شامل کرنے میں مدد کرتا ہے بلکہ آپ کو دوسرے اسٹائل شیٹس اور فریم ورک کے ساتھ ٹکراؤ سے بھی بچاتا ہے۔ یہ قابل ذکر ہے کہ ایچ ٹی ایم ایل کلاس فیکسر صارف دوست اور استعمال میں بہت آسان ہے۔ مختصراً، ایچ ٹی ایم ایل کلاس فیکسر واقعی ایک طاقتور اور جدید ٹول ہے جو پروگرامرز اور ویب ڈویلپرز کو ایچ ٹی ایم ایل میں کلاسز کے لیے پری فکس منظم اور شامل کرنے میں مدد کرتا ہے۔ اگر آپ ایچ ٹی ایم ایل میں کلاس میں پری فکس شامل کرنے میں دلچسپی رکھتے ہیں تو براہ کرم ہمارے جدید ٹول کو چیک کریں اور ہمیں کمنٹس سیکشن میں بتائیں۔

 

نتیجہ

اس مضمون میں، ہم نے کلاس کیا ہے اور ایچ ٹی ایم ایل میں کلاس میں پری فکس کیسے شامل کیا جاتا ہے پر بات کی ہے۔ ہم نے ایچ ٹی ایم ایل کلاس فیکسر کا تعارف بھی دیا ہے جو ایچ ٹی ایم ایل میں کلاسز کے لیے پری فکس شامل کرنے کے لیے استعمال کیا جا سکتا ہے۔ ہمیں امید ہے کہ آپ نے ایچ ٹی ایم ایل میں کلاس میں پری فکس شامل کرنے کا طریقہ سیکھ لیا ہے۔ اگر آپ بڑے پروجیکٹس پر کام کر رہے ہیں اور اپنی کلاسز کے لیے ایک ساتھ پری فکس شامل کرنے میں دلچسپی رکھتے ہیں، تو ہمارا ٹول ایچ ٹی ایم ایل کلاس فیکسر آپ کی مدد کر سکتا ہے۔

Visited 1 times, 1 visit(s) today

Leave a Comment